Vaser lipo (also known as Vaser liposelection) is the latest in ultrasonic liposuction technology. Using pulsed ultrasound energy, it is the most efficient system for emulsifying and removing fat, while causing the least damage to surrounding tissues. In the hands of an experienced surgeon, it is a precision body sculpting treatment that improves aesthetic contours by eliminating areas of fat that have otherwise been resistant to exercise and dieting. Vaser produces superior results, while at the same time being a minimally invasive, low-impact procedure.

What is Vaser lipo?
Vaser ultrasound technology primarily works by shaking fat cells loose from the connective tissue holding them in place, allowing them to be more easily drained from target areas of the body. The procedure consists of making small keyhole incisions, allowing the surgeon to slip a thin, hollow metallic tube into the layer of subcutaneous fat. The tip of the tube vibrates at ultrasonic frequencies specifically tuned to excite and dislodge the fat cells, which are then removed under suction. Vaser liposuction can reshape and refine the face and body by carefully removing local fat deposits. The result is an improved body contour and body proportions.
Fat may be removed from all the major areas, including the face, arms, back, legs, and stomach. Finer targeting can include under the chin, cheeks, jowls, neck, upper arms, breasts, chest, abdomen, buttocks, hips, inner and outer thighs, knees, calves, and ankles, and in Vaser liposuction reviews found in forums and discussion boards on the internet, both patients and surgeons agree that it delivers better results than other types of liposuction.
How much does Vaser lipo cost?
As it uses only local anaesthetic or IV sedation, and requires no post-operative hospitalization, the cost of a Vaser liposuction is much more affordable than a standard one, and is typically within the budgets of most people. Vaser lipo costs depends on the number of areas to be treated, the volume of fat to be removed, and the density of connective tissue holding it in place. Prices for Vaser treatment in our clinic start from £2500, and will vary from that baseline depending on your needs and aspirations.
To provide you with the best estimate of price, we perform an ultrasound scan during your consultation to measure the thickness of the fat layer in the areas to be treated, and from which an accurate estimate of the volume of fat to be removed can be made. What should I expect after my Vaser Liposuction procedure?
As only twilight sedation is normally needed, patients typically return home after the procedure, and can often return to their normal lives after a few days - even playing sports. On average swelling and bruising usually subside after two weeks, however sometimes it can take more time. We have just published a clinical study from our clinic on swelling, bruising, and numbness after Vaser lipo (click here).
During post-operative recovery, the patient wears a compression garment, which more rapidly promotes healing, and ensures that skin retraction proceeds as well as possible. To ensure that your Vaser lipo results are the best possible, five post-operative follow-ups are included in the price of each procedure at our clinic. The follow-ups are typically scheduled one day, three days, one week, and six weeks after the operation, and include changes to the dressing, a manual massage to facilitate lymphatic drainage, checking of the surgical wounds, and ultrasound scans to detect fluid build ups. Is Vaser Liposuction Painful?
Most patients undergo a Vaser procedure with little or no pain with only a local anaesthetic, or when needed, additional IV sedation can be offered for patients particularly sensitive. Post-operative discomfort is usually limited to swelling and bruising, which most patients find doesn't interfere with their daily activities.
What happens before my Vaser procedure?
The patient and surgeon meet to evaluate the suitability of the procedure for the patient, and to discuss in detail what can be achieved and what should be expected. If the patient and surgeon both agree that the procedure can reasonably achieve the patient's expectations, an ultrasound scan is made to accurately measure each individual region's fat layer thickness, and to produce an overall estimate of the fat volume to be removed. The consultation lasts about one hour.
Vaser lipo vs Smart lipo
Many people ask us what is the difference between Vaser Lipo and Smart Lipo. The answer is Smart lipo uses a laser to heat and melt fat cells, whereas Vaser lipo uses ultrasonic waves to shake loose and liquify them. As ultrasonic waves penetrate the fat layer more deeply and effectively than can the heat from a laser, Vaser lipo more rapidly removes fat while inducing less trauma to the surrounding tissues (muscle and skin) of the patient. Overall, Vaser lipo produces smoother more satisfactory results.
Vaser lipo risks
As a surgical procedure, Vaser lipo is quite safe. Using only local anaesthetic or IV sedation, the risks associated with general anaesthesia are elimintated. In addition, as just small incisions are made, the risk of infection is minimized, and thanks to our own surgical theatre, our operative infection rates are substantially lower than the national average, and those of major medical centres. Moreover, we provide each patient an initial preventative dose of antibiotics to take just after their operation. Combined with our personalized post-surgical follow-ups we ensure that recovery is carefully monitored, and that risks are minimized.
